Consultation on health report
I have gone through full body check up yesterday and got a report for the same. I need consultation regarding the same as there are too many things in that report those are not normal. Following are some highlights of abnormalities: Total Cholesterol Serum: 120 mg/dl Total Lipid: 305.60 mg/dl Vitamin D 25 Hydroxy : 7.3 ng/ml Bilirubin Total: 2.10 mg/dl Bilirubin direct: 0.83 mg/dl Bilirubin Indirect: 1.27 mg/dl Urea /Creatinine ratio: 37.74 Attaching the screenshot of blood and liver report for your reference. Please go through and suggest appropriate medication and diet.

From the reports that you have provided, you could be having a vitamin B12 deficiency. It is more likely if you are a vegan. Cut down alcohol if you have the habit. All the other stuff that are shown as abnormal are not a cause for concern, they are actually normal. Remember Dock don’t treat numbers. Watch out for symptoms of giddiness, imbalance while walking in dark, numbness of feet, tingling sensation of feet, etc. all being neurological symptoms of vit B12 deficiency
Next Steps
Get a Vitamin B12 level and Folic Acid level in the blood done
